The Dockside Inn has net income for the most recent year of $8,450.The tax rate was 35 percent.The firm paid $1,300 in total interest expense and deducted $1,900 in depreciation expense.What was the cash coverage ratio for the year?

Theocracy

A form of government in which a deity is officially recognized as the state's supreme civil ruler, or the laws are interpreted by religious authorities.

Priestly Elite

A social class comprising religious leaders who possess both spiritual authority and temporal power, often influencing governance and societal norms.
